About this route:
A direct, nonstop flight between Dover Air Force Base (DOV), Dover, Delaware, United States and Hollister Municipal Airport (HLI), Hollister, California, United States would travel a Great Circle distance of 2,479 miles (or 3,990 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Facts about Hollister Municipal Airport (HLI):
- In addition to being known as "Hollister Municipal Airport", another name for HLI is "CVH".
- The closest airport to Hollister Municipal Airport (HLI) is Salinas Municipal AirportSalinas Army Air Base (SNS), which is located only 19 miles (31 kilometers) SW of HLI.
- The furthest airport from Hollister Municipal Airport (HLI) is Tôlanaro Airport (FTU), which is located 11,368 miles (18,295 kilometers) away in Tôlanaro, Madagascar.
- A record for glider flight distance from Hollister was set on June 21, 2008 by Eric Rupp with a flight to Calexico on the Mexican border, 444 miles away.
- Hollister Municipal Airport is a city-owned public-use airport located three nautical miles north of the central business district of Hollister, a city in San Benito County, California, United States.
- Hollister Municipal Airport (HLI) has 2 runways.
- Because of Hollister Municipal Airport's relatively low elevation of 230 feet, planes can take off or land at Hollister Municipal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
